We count the players on this server every five minutes and keep the history.
The window to join Jogjagamers V Roleplay is 10:00–18:00 UTC, when it averages 59 concurrent players — well clear of its 38-player round-the-clock average. It bites hardest at 15:00 UTC, averaging 71. Outside it the city empties: across 18:00–04:00 UTC it averages just 20 players, bottoming out at 22:00 UTC on 10, so an off-peak login means an all-but-empty server.
Capacity is a real constraint here: against 128 slots its peak this week hit 102 — 80% of the server — and when anyone is on it, it averages 36 players, which is 28% full. It is also filling up: it averaged 42 players across 1 Sept–3 Sept, up 65% on the 26 it averaged across 28 Aug–30 Aug.
That puts Jogjagamers V Roleplay ahead of 98% of the 43,585 FiveM servers ViceHub tracked consistently this week, ranked on peak concurrent players. That is measured from our own five-minute checks, not from anything the server claims about itself.
Jogjagamers V Roleplay loads 160 resources (a substantial build), and none of the usual framework cores — ESX, QBCore, Qbox, vRP — are among them, so it is running standalone or on a custom base.
